Messi to travel to Argentina on Friday for second phase of recovery

The first stage of his recovery now complete, Leo Messi will be flying to Argentina on Friday, as scheduled, for the second phase of the process under supervision of the Club Medical Services.

According to fcbarcelona.com, Dr Ricard Pruna and physio Elvio Paulorroso will be travelling to Argentina in mid-December to oversee the final stages of his recuperation. The latest tests on the player have shown that the recovery programme is going to plan.

Leo Messi suffered a hamstring injury, specifically a torn muscle in his left femoral biceps, on November 10 in the match away to Betis. The Medical Services predicted that he would be out of action for 6 to 8 weeks. It was also decided at the time that he'd start his recovery in Barcelona and fly out to Buenos Aires for the second phase.

Last Saturday, before Barça's game with Granada, Messi paraded his third Golden Boot at the Camp Nou.
